rtlwifi: rtl8192ce: Fix loading of incorrect firmware
In commit cf4747d7535a ("rtlwifi: Fix regression caused by commit d86e64768859, an error in the edit results in the wrong firmware being loaded for some models of the RTL8188/8192CE. In this condition, the connection suffered from high ping latency, slow transfer rates, and required higher signal strengths to work at all See https://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=853073, https://bugzilla.opensuse.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1017471, and https://github.com/lwfinger/rtlwifi_new/issues/203 for descriptions of the problems. This patch fixes all of those problems.
